WebSep 1, 2024 · Native American Boarding Schools were established nationwide by the Bureau of Indian Affairs in the 19th century in order to assimilate Native American children into Euro-American culture. The goal of these schools, and the mission statement of the Carlisle Indian Industrial School , was to "kill the Indian, and save the man."
